GE IS220PAOCH1A: High-Density Analog Output Module for Critical Turbine Control

GE IS220PAOCH1A: High-Density Analog Output Module for Critical Turbine Control
GE’s Mark VIe Component Delivers Precise Control for Power Generation
Introduction:
The GE IS220PAOCH1A is a high-density, 16-channel analog output module designed for the Mark VIe series, a key component of GE’s Speedtronic™ family of gas and steam turbine control systems. This module is responsible for generating precise, isolated analog control signals (typically 4-20 mA) to command critical field devices such as actuator positioners, valve drives, and other final control elements. Engineered for the demanding environments of power generation plants, it plays a vital role in the safe, efficient, and reliable operation of turbines by translating digital control commands into accurate physical outputs.
Key Features and Benefits:
  • High Channel Density:​ Packing 16 isolated output channels into a single-slot module, it maximizes I/O capacity within the Mark VIe rack, reducing the hardware footprint, wiring complexity, and overall system cost for large turbine control applications.
  • High Accuracy and Isolation:​ Provides highly accurate current output with channel-to-channel and channel-to-system isolation. This prevents ground loops and protects the sensitive control system from noise and faults in the field wiring, ensuring signal integrity and system stability.
  • Critical System Integration:​ As a native component of the Mark VIe Safety Integrated Control System, it integrates seamlessly with the system’s high-speed VME backplane. It is fully supported by GE’s ToolboxST application for configuration, calibration, and diagnostics, ensuring deterministic performance and reliable operation.
  • Robust and Reliable Design:​ Built to withstand the harsh electrical and environmental conditions of a power plant, including temperature extremes and vibration. Its design prioritizes the high availability and fault tolerance required for continuous, 24/7 operation of critical power generation assets.
